How much do entry level software sales j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 17,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level software sales in Utah is $41,009.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$33,700.00 and $45,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Entry Level Software Sales job?

An Entry Level Software Sales job involves selling software products or services to businesses or individuals. In this role, you’ll typically handle lead generation, cold calling, and customer outreach to build relationships and drive sales. You’ll also collaborate with sales teams, learn about the company’s software offerings, and help prospects understand how the product can meet their needs. Strong communication, persistence, and a willingness to learn are key to success. This position often serves as a stepping stone to more advanced sales or account management roles.

Is SDR an entry level position?

Sales Development Representative (SDR) roles are typically considered entry-level positions in sales, often requiring little prior experience. They focus on lead generation, outreach, and qualifying prospects, making them accessible to recent graduates or those new to sales, with skills in communication and CRM tools being beneficial.

What does a typical day look like for someone in entry level software sales?

A typical day in entry level software sales often involves researching prospective clients, reaching out through calls or emails, setting up product demonstrations, and following up on leads. You'll spend time working with your sales team to strategize approaches, update client information in CRM systems, and participate in regular team meetings or trainings. Collaboration with engineers or product specialists is common to clarify technical details for clients. This role provides a dynamic, fast-paced environment where learning and adapting to new products and evolving customer needs are key to your success.

Can you make 300k a year in tech sales?

Entry level software sales roles typically do not reach $300,000 annually, as high earnings in tech sales usually come with several years of experience, a strong sales record, and often involve commission or bonus structures. Top-performing sales professionals in the industry can earn that level of income, but it is uncommon at the entry level without significant experience or a highly lucrative territory.

Position Overview
The Sales Enablement Specialist will be the operational engine behind Brex's monthly new hire onboarding program - ensuring every GTM rep hits the ground running from their first day. You'll own the logistics, communications, and coordination that keep each cohort running smoothly across all GTM roles, while also supporting the SDR team through structured training and certification programs. If you're energized by building systems, keeping moving parts organized, and upleveling entry-level sales development reps along the way, this critical role is for you.
Where you'll work
This role will be based in our Salt Lake City office. We are a hybrid environment that combines the energy and connections of being in the office with the benefits and flexibility of working from home. We currently require a minimum of three coordinated days in the office per week, Monday, Wednesday and Thursday. As a perk, we also have up to four weeks per year of fully remote work!
Key Responsibilities
  • New Hire Onboarding: Own end-to-end coordination for monthly GTM new hire cohorts - from pre-start logistics like tool provisioning, territory assignments, and Sidekick pairings, to scheduling, internal communication, and check-ins throughout onboarding journeys
  • Program Scheduling: Manage the GTM Enablement Calendar, ensuring all sessions are scheduled, communicated, and adjusted as needed across internal and external stakeholders
  • Systems & Tools Administration: Own aliases and Google Groups, support manual provisioning and deprovisioning of select sales tools, and oversee E-Learning path assignments in LMS (Learning Management System)
  • Stakeholder Communication: Serve as the primary point of contact for new hires, managers, and cross-functional partners - sending timely reminders, fielding questions, and keeping everyone aligned throughout the onboarding cycle
  • SDR Playbook Content Development: Create and maintain effective guides and materials specifically geared towards front-line reps whose sole focus is to develop net new business opportunities for Brex.
  • Facilitate New Hire Trainings: Serve as the subject matter expert for Brex and SDR basics as new hires join Brex and ramp
  • Performance Tracking: Monitor new hire ramp time and provide insights on improving onboarding efficiency
  • Coaching Support: Assist in identifying skill gaps and provide coaching resources to front-line managers to address specific development needs
